Font Pairing Strategies for a Professional Look
One of the biggest mistakes I see with small businesses is using only one font everywhere. To create depth and hierarchy, it is helpful to pair Baby Garland with complementary typefaces. Here are a few reliable combinations:
- Clean Sans Serif Font: Pairing the organic curves of Baby Garland with a geometric sans serif (like Montserrat or Lato) creates a modern contrast. Use the sans serif for body text, descriptions, and pricing, and reserve Baby Garland for titles and accents.
- Elegant Serif Font: For a more traditional or luxury feel, combine Baby Garland with a classic serif font. This combination works wonderfully for wedding invitations, high-end jewelry brands, or gourmet food packaging.
- Handwritten Font: If you want a playful twist, you can layer Baby Garland over a subtle handwritten accent font. However, keep this usage minimal to maintain readability.
This approach to font pairing ensures that your designs remain visually interesting while maintaining a professional standard. It allows you to guide the viewer’s eye through your content effectively.
Technical Considerations and Licensing
As a creative consultant, I always advise clients to check the technical details before purchasing a commercial font. Baby Garland comes from Script Amp, a reputable source for high-quality design assets. When reviewing such fonts, consider the following:
- File Formats: Ensure the package includes standard formats like OTF and TTF, which are compatible with most design software including Adobe Illustrator, Photoshop, Canva, and Affinity Designer.
- Styles and Weights: Check if the font family offers multiple weights (light, regular, bold). Having options allows for better hierarchy in your designs.
- Ligatures and Alternates: Many modern script fonts include special ligatures that connect letters smoothly. These features can significantly enhance the flow of your text, making it look more custom and less like standard typing.
- Commercial License: Always verify the licensing terms. If you plan to use Baby Garland on physical products, merchandise, or client work, you typically need a commercial license. This protects you legally and supports the designer.
By understanding these technical aspects, you can integrate Baby Garland into your workflow seamlessly. It is not just a pretty font; it is a functional tool for communication.
